Team News: Louis van Gaal makes three changes to Manchester United XI

Louis van Gaal makes three changes to his Manchester United XI for Saturday's Premier League clash away at Norwich City, while the home side are unchanged.

Matteo Darmian, Juan Mata and Memphis Depay all come into the team for the Red Devils, with Daley Blind and Marcus Rashford rested and Marouane Fellaini serving the first of his three-game suspension.

Wayne Rooney will seemingly once again operate in a deeper midfield role, while Rashford's absence will see Anthony Martial start down the middle for the top-four hopefuls.

As for Norwich, Ryan Bennett has missed out after failing to overcome an illness, while Timm Klose and Alexander Tettey remain on the sidelines for the relegation-threatened Canaries.

It is the same XI that lost 1-0 at Arsenal last weekend, with Cameron Jerome once again leading the line in a 4-4-1-1 formation.

Norwich City: Ruddy; Pinto, Martin, Bassong, Olsson; Redmond, Howson, O'Neil, Brady; Hoolahan; Jerome
Subs: Rudd, Whittaker, Naismith, Mbokani, Bamford, Jarvis, Dorrans

Manchester United: De Gea; Valencia, Smalling, Rojo, Darmian; Carrick, Rooney; Mata, Lingard, Memphis; Martial
Subs: Romero, McNair, Borthwick-Jackson, Fosu-Mensah, Schneiderlin, Herrera, Januzaj
